editorial素材 - NEW YORK CITY - MAY 26: Times Square, featured with Broadway Theaters and animated LED signs, is a symbol of New York City and the United States, on May 26, 2012 in Manhattan, New York City (USA)
NEW YORK CITY - MAY 26: Times Square, featured with Broadway Theaters and animated LED signs, is a symbol of New York City and the United States, on May 26, 2012 in Manhattan, New York City (USA)